AI Technical Summary

Technical Problem

Existing sports mask materials are insufficient in terms of antibacterial properties, breathability, and overall mechanical properties, making it difficult to meet the needs for efficient protection and comfort during exercise.

Method used

A TPE base resin, a blend of styrene-based thermoplastic elastomers and polyolefin-based thermoplastic elastomers, is combined with nano-sized zeolite powder, ethylene-vinyl acetate copolymer, nano-silver ion-loaded titanium dioxide antibacterial agent, and multi-branched polyether polyol breathability promoter. Through specific mixing, ultrasonic vibration, ozone post-treatment, and antistatic agent treatment, a material with high-efficiency antibacterial properties, breathability, and excellent mechanical properties is formed.

Benefits of technology

Significant improvements have been achieved in the antibacterial rate, breathability, tensile strength, and elongation at break of sports mask materials, meeting the protection and comfort requirements during exercise, while also being environmentally friendly and sustainable.

Abstract

This invention discloses a TPE material for sports masks, specifically relating to the technical field of TPE materials for sports masks. By weight, it comprises 30-50 parts of TPE base resin, 10-20 parts of functional filler, 15-25 parts of elastomer toughening agent, 2-5 parts of lubricant, 3-8 parts of antibacterial agent, 5-10 parts of breathability enhancer, and 1-3 parts of additives. The TPE material for sports masks of this invention has excellent breathability, ensuring smooth breathing during exercise; a high antibacterial rate effectively prevents bacterial growth; and high tensile strength and elongation at break ensure the durability and wearing comfort of the mask during use, thus well meeting the needs of sports mask use.

Technical Field

[0001] This invention relates to the field of TPE material technology for sports masks, and more specifically, to TPE materials for sports masks. Background Technology

[0002] Currently, with the continuous improvement of people's health awareness and the increasing demand for sports protection, sports masks have gradually become an important part of the sports equipment field. During exercise, the human body's breathing rate increases and the breathing volume increases. This requires sports masks to not only have good filtration performance to effectively block pollutants such as dust, pollen, and droplets, but also to have excellent breathability to ensure that the wearer can breathe smoothly and avoid the decline in sports experience or even the impact on physical health due to breathing difficulties. Traditional sports mask materials mainly include non-woven fabric and gauze. Although non-woven fabric masks have a certain filtration effect, their breathability is relatively poor, and wearing them for a long time can easily make the wearer feel stuffy and uncomfortable. In addition, their mechanical properties are limited, and they are prone to damage or deformation during frequent exercise, affecting the protective effect and service life of the mask. Gauze masks, on the other hand, perform poorly in terms of filtration efficiency and are difficult to effectively prevent the intrusion of fine particles.

[0003] TPE materials, due to their combination of rubber's elasticity and plasticity's plasticity, have been used to some extent in mask production. However, existing ordinary TPE materials still have many shortcomings when used in sports masks, such as: In terms of antibacterial properties, most masks lack efficient and long-lasting antibacterial capabilities, making it difficult to meet the protection needs of bacteria generated by a large amount of sweat during exercise. This can easily lead to the mask becoming a breeding ground for bacteria, increasing the risk of infection for the wearer. While its breathability is improved compared to some traditional materials, it still needs further improvement to meet the high-intensity breathing requirements during exercise. In terms of the comprehensive mechanical properties of the material, such as tensile strength and elongation at break, it is not possible to achieve a good balance, which makes the mask easy to be damaged when subjected to large external forces and unable to adapt to various complex movements and stretching during exercise.

[0006] To achieve the above objectives, the present invention provides the following technical solution: TPE material for sports masks, by weight, is composed of the following components: 30-50 parts of TPE base resin, 10-20 parts of functional filler, 15-25 parts of elastomer toughening agent, 2-5 parts of lubricant, 3-8 parts of antibacterial agent, 5-10 parts of breathability promoter and 1-3 parts of additives.

[0007] Preferably, the TPE base resin is a blend of styrene-based thermoplastic elastomer and polyolefin-based thermoplastic elastomer, wherein the mass ratio of styrene-based thermoplastic elastomer to polyolefin-based thermoplastic elastomer is 1:1-3:1; The styrene content of the styrene-based thermoplastic elastomer in the TPE base resin composition is 20-40 wt%.

[0008] Preferably, the functional filler is nano-sized zeolite powder with an average particle size of 50-200 nm after surface treatment with a silane coupling agent, and the silane coupling agent used for the functional filler is γ-aminopropyltriethoxysilane.

[0009] Preferably, the elastomer toughening agent is an ethylene-vinyl acetate copolymer, wherein the content of vinyl acetate is 10-30 wt%.

[0010] Preferably, the lubricant is zinc stearate, and the antibacterial agent is titanium dioxide supported on nano-silver ions, wherein the loading amount of nano-silver ions is 1-5 wt%.

[0011] Preferably, the air permeability enhancer is a polyether polyol with a multi-branched chain structure and a hydroxyl value of 30-80 mgKOH / g; The additive is bamboo fiber powder pretreated with ultraviolet light, with a particle size of 100-300 mesh. The ultraviolet pretreatment conditions are a wavelength of 250-280 nm and a treatment time of 30-60 min.

[0012] The present invention also includes the following preparation steps: S1. Preheating of base resin: Place the TPE base resin in a high-speed mixer and preheat it at 80-100℃ for 10-15 minutes at a speed of 500-800 r / min. S2. Add and mix the filler and lubricant. Slowly add the filler to the high-speed mixer, and add the lubricant at the same time. Continue mixing for 15-20 minutes. Turn on the vacuum device and set the vacuum degree to -0.05 to -0.08 MPa. Increase the speed to 800-1000 r / min. S3. Elastomer toughening agent fusion: Add the elastomer toughening agent to the mixer and mix for 10-15 minutes. Then raise the temperature to 120-150℃ and keep the rotation speed at 800-1000 r / min. S4. Mixing functional additives: Add antibacterial agents, air permeability promoters and additives to the mixer and continue mixing at 150-180℃ for 20-30 minutes, gradually reducing the speed to 300-500 r / min. S5. Ultrasonic oscillation homogenization: The mixture obtained in S4 is transferred to an ultrasonic oscillation device and oscillated at a frequency of 20-30kHz for 10-15 minutes to further homogenize the components under the action of the ultrasonic field and promote the optimization of the microstructure. S6. Twin-screw extrusion granulation: The ultrasonically treated material is extruded and granulated through a twin-screw extruder. The screw temperature of the twin-screw extruder is set to 160℃, 180℃, 200℃, 200℃ and 190℃ from the feeding section to the die head, and the screw speed is 200-300r / min. S7. Ozone post-treatment: Place the extruded and granulated TPE material particles in a sealed container and introduce ozone gas for post-treatment. The ozone concentration is 20-50 ppm and the treatment time is 1-2 hours. This is used to improve the surface properties of the material and enhance its skin-friendliness and anti-aging properties. S8. Add antistatic agent: After ozone treatment, put the TPE material particles into a high-speed mixer again, add 0.5-1.5% of the total weight of the particles with quaternary ammonium salt antistatic agent, and mix at 60-80℃ for 5-10 minutes.

[0013] Preferably, the impeller of the high-speed mixer is a double-layer spiral ribbon impeller, with the pitch ratio of the inner spiral ribbon to the outer spiral ribbon being 1:1.2-1:1.5, and the surface of the impeller has a ceramic coating.

[0014] Preferably, the twin-screw extruder has a screw length-to-diameter ratio of 30-40:1, and the screw has a mixing section, a dispersing section and a venting section, wherein the screw element in the mixing section is a forward kneading block, the screw element in the dispersing section is a toothed disc, and the screw element in the venting section is a reverse thread element.

[0015] Preferably, after the mixing in step S4 is completed, the material is further homogenized by a static mixer. The mixing unit of the static mixer is a twisted blade type mixing unit, and the number of mixing units is 8-12.

[0016] The technical effects and advantages of this invention are as follows: The base resin of this invention, a blend of styrene-based thermoplastic elastomer and polyolefin-based thermoplastic elastomer, provides a good foundation for elasticity and strength. Nano-sized zeolite powder functional filler enhances the material structure while silane coupling agent treatment ensures good compatibility with the resin. Ethylene-vinyl acetate copolymer toughening agent further improves the material's toughness, and zinc stearate lubricant ensures smooth processing. Nano-silver ion-loaded titanium dioxide antibacterial agent provides highly efficient antibacterial capabilities. Multi-branched polyether polyol breathability promoter ensures good breathability. UV-pretreated bamboo fiber powder enhances antibacterial durability and component bonding. This combination results in excellent performance in key indicators such as tensile strength, elongation at break, breathability, and antibacterial rate. It effectively meets the comprehensive requirements of sports masks for material mechanical properties, breathing comfort, and hygiene protection in different usage scenarios, overcoming the shortcomings of traditional materials that often compromise on certain aspects and struggle to meet multiple performance standards simultaneously. In the mixing stage, this invention employs a high-speed mixer with a double-layer spiral ribbon impeller, a specific pitch ratio, and a ceramic coating. This effectively improves the uniformity of material mixing and reduces material agglomeration and adhesion. Multi-stage temperature and speed control, along with vacuum treatment, ensures that the components are fully integrated at different stages and eliminates defects such as air bubbles. The twin-screw extruder's special screw length-to-diameter ratio and the combination of screw elements in each section further refine the material dispersion, ensuring a uniform and stable microstructure. The ultrasonic oscillation step utilizes the cavitation and mechanical action of the ultrasonic field to achieve more uniform dispersion of components at the molecular level and optimize the microstructure, improving the material's uniformity and performance stability. Ozone post-treatment improves the material's surface properties, enhancing its skin-friendliness and anti-aging capabilities. The subsequent addition of an antistatic agent effectively solves the problem of dust and impurities adsorbed by static electricity during mask use, extending the mask's lifespan and hygiene maintenance time. This invention embodies the concepts of environmental protection and sustainable development in its material selection and process design. The base resin is a thermoplastic elastomer blend, which is recyclable and reusable, reducing resource waste and environmental pollution. The functional filler, zeolite powder, is a natural mineral material that is widely available and environmentally friendly. The antibacterial agent uses nano-silver ions loaded with titanium dioxide, which, compared to traditional single silver ion antibacterial agents, reduces the amount of silver ions used while ensuring antibacterial effects, thus reducing potential environmental hazards. The auxiliary agent, bamboo fiber powder, is a renewable biomass material. The ultraviolet pretreatment process has low energy consumption and no pollution emissions. Compared to traditional complex chemical synthesis processes, the entire preparation process has a low level of energy consumption and waste emissions, which meets the requirements of modern society for environmental protection and sustainable material development. It helps to promote the development of the sports mask industry towards green manufacturing and has less pressure on the environment and resources during long-term use and large-scale production. Example

[0019] This embodiment provides a TPE material for sports masks, which, by weight, consists of the following components: 40 parts of TPE base resin, specifically a blend of styrene-based thermoplastic elastomer and polyolefin-based thermoplastic elastomer, wherein the mass ratio of styrene-based thermoplastic elastomer to polyolefin-based thermoplastic elastomer is 2:1, and the styrene content of the styrene-based thermoplastic elastomer is 30 wt%. 15 parts of functional filler, specifically nano-sized zeolite powder with an average particle size of 100 nm after surface treatment with γ-aminopropyltriethoxysilane. 20 parts of elastomer toughening agent, specifically ethylene-vinyl acetate copolymer, wherein the content of vinyl acetate is 20 wt%; Three parts of lubricant, specifically zinc stearate; Antibacterial agent, 5 parts, specifically titanium dioxide supported on nano-silver ions, wherein the loading of nano-silver ions is 3 wt%; Seven parts of a breathability enhancer, specifically a polyether polyol with a multi-branched chain structure and a hydroxyl value of 50 mg KOH / g; Two parts of the additive were used, specifically bamboo fiber powder pretreated with ultraviolet light with a particle size of 200 mesh. The ultraviolet pretreatment conditions were a wavelength of 260 nm and a treatment time of 45 min.

[0020] The preparation method also provided in this embodiment specifically includes the following steps: S1. Preheating of base resin: Place the TPE base resin in a high-speed mixer (the agitator is a double-layer spiral ribbon type, with a pitch ratio of 1:1.3 between the inner and outer spiral ribbons, and the surface of the agitator has a ceramic coating), preheat at 90℃ for 12 minutes, and the speed is 600r / min. S2. Add and mix the filler and lubricant. Slowly add the filler to the high-speed mixer, and add the lubricant at the same time. Continue mixing for 18 minutes, turn on the vacuum device, the vacuum degree is -0.06MPa, and the speed is increased to 900r / min. S3. Elastomer toughening agent fusion: Add the elastomer toughening agent to the mixer and mix for 12 minutes. Then raise the temperature to 130°C and keep the rotation speed at 900 r / min. S4. Functional additives are mixed by adding antibacterial agents, air permeability promoters and additives into the mixer and continuing to mix at 160°C for 25 minutes, gradually reducing the speed to 400 r / min. The material is then passed through a static mixer (the mixing unit is a twisted blade type mixing unit, and the number of mixing units is 10) for further homogenization. S5. Ultrasonic oscillation homogenization: The resulting mixture is transferred to an ultrasonic oscillation device and oscillated at a frequency of 25 kHz for 12 min. S6. Twin-screw extrusion granulation: The ultrasonically treated material is extruded and granulated through a twin-screw extruder (screw length-to-diameter ratio of 35:1, the screw element in the mixing section is a forward kneading block, the screw element in the dispersing section is a toothed disc, and the screw element in the venting section is a reverse thread element). The screw temperature is set to 160℃, 180℃, 200℃, 200℃ and 190℃ from the feeding section to the die head, and the screw speed is 250r / min. S7. Ozone post-treatment: Place the extruded and granulated TPE material particles in a sealed container and introduce ozone gas for post-treatment. The ozone concentration is 30 ppm and the treatment time is 1.5 h. S8. Antistatic agent addition: After ozone treatment, the TPE material particles are put back into the high-speed mixer, and 1% of the total weight of the particles is added as a quaternary ammonium salt antistatic agent. The mixture is then mixed at 70°C for 8 minutes. Example

[0022] Experimental test: Using the TPE materials for sports masks prepared in Examples 1-2 above as examples, a commercially available ordinary TPE material for sports masks was selected as a comparative example. The main components of the comparative material are conventional TPE base resin, a small amount of calcium carbonate filler, ordinary lubricant, and antibacterial agent without special treatment (such as silver ion antibacterial agent but not loaded on titanium dioxide and without specific particle size control). It does not contain special components such as breathability promoters and additives in this invention. Its preparation process adopts conventional simple blending extrusion process, without ultrasonic oscillation, ozone post-treatment and antistatic agent addition steps. The above embodiments and comparative examples were subjected to performance tests, for example: For the air permeability test, an air permeability tester was used. A 100cm² sample of TPE material for sports masks was cut and fixed in the test chamber of the tester to ensure a good seal. The test conditions were set to a temperature of 30℃ and a relative humidity of 65%. The tester was started and the volume of air passing through the sample within 1 minute was measured. The air permeability was calculated according to the formula: air permeability = volume of air passing through the sample / test time / sample area. The antibacterial rate test was conducted using the shaking flask method, with bacterial suspensions of *Escherichia coli* and *Staphylococcus aureus* at a concentration of approximately 1 × 10⁻⁶. 5 -1×10 6 CFU / mL and 1g of TPE material sample for sports masks were placed in a 100mL Erlenmeyer flask containing sterile physiological saline. The flask was placed on a shaker and incubated at 37℃ for 24h. The cultured bacterial solution was then serially diluted and spread onto nutrient agar plates. After incubation at 37℃ for 24-48h, the colony count was counted. The antibacterial rate was calculated using the following formula: Antibacterial rate = (Number of colonies in blank control - Number of colonies in sample treatment) / Number of colonies in blank control × 100%; For tensile strength and elongation at break testing, an electronic universal testing machine was used. The TPE material sample for the sports mask was cut into a dumbbell-shaped standard specimen. The original width and thickness of the specimen were measured. The specimen was fixed on the upper and lower clamps of the testing machine. The tensile speed was set to 500 mm / min. The testing machine was started, and the force-to-displacement curve of the specimen during the tensile process was recorded until the specimen broke. The tensile strength (tensile strength = maximum tensile force / original cross-sectional area) and elongation at break (elongation at break = (length at break - original length) / original length × 100%) were calculated based on the curve data.

[0023] Based on the above testing steps, the final test table is shown below: As can be clearly seen from the data table, the TPE material for sports masks of the present invention is significantly superior to the commercially available ordinary TPE material in key performance indicators such as air permeability, antibacterial rate, tensile strength and elongation at break. This indicates that the present invention can better meet the various material performance requirements of sports masks in actual use compared to existing products. For example, good breathability can ensure smooth breathing during exercise, high antibacterial rate can effectively prevent bacterial growth, and high tensile strength and elongation at break can ensure the durability and wearing comfort of the mask during use.
